Standing Desk Chair FAQs

How does a standing desk chair differ from a traditional office chair?

A standing desk tool promotes an active and upright posture, offering ergonomic features to reduce strain. Traditional office chairs typically support a seated position and may lack the same level of ergonomic design.

Can a standing desk chair be used with a regular desk?

Yes, standing desk chairs are versatile and can be used with regular desks. Their adjustable height settings make them compatible with various desk heights, ensuring adaptability.

Are standing desk chairs adjustable?

Yes, most standing desk chairs come with adjustable features, including height settings. This adaptability allows users to customize the chair to their specific needs for optimal comfort.

Are standing desk chairs suitable for all body types?

Stand-up desk chairs are designed with flexibility in mind and often accommodate a wide range of body types. However, individual preferences and comfort levels should be considered when choosing a chair. User reviews can provide insights into the suitability of different body types.

Can standing desk chairs be used with standing desks converters?

Yes, standing desk chairs can be used with standing desk converters, which allow users to convert their existing desks into adjustable standing desks. The chair provides a convenient seating option for users who alternate between sitting and standing.

What is a standing desk stool?

A standing desk stool is a type of ergonomic seating designed to be used with standing desks. It allows users to alternate between sitting and standing positions while maintaining proper posture and comfort.

Buying Guide: How Do You Pick the Perfect Standing Desk Chair?

Standing desks are revolutionizing workspaces, but the key to reaping their benefits lies in choosing the right standing chair. With a plethora of options available, finding the perfect match can feel overwhelming. Fear not! This guide delves into the crucial factors to consider when selecting a stand-up desk chair that promotes comfort, health, and productivity.

Adjustability is King:

No two bodies are alike, and your ideal standing position will differ from others. Opt for a standing chair with adjustable height, allowing you to transition seamlessly between standing and sitting throughout the day. Remember, proper standing posture involves having your elbows bent at a 90-degree angle with your wrists neutral, while sitting posture demands thighs parallel to the floor and feet flat on the ground. Look for a height range that accommodates both comfortably.

Embrace Ergonomic Support:

Good posture starts with good support. A standing desk chair should offer lumbar support to cradle your lower back and prevent strain. Some chairs even have adjustable lumbar support, allowing you to personalize the fit for even better comfort. Additionally, consider padded seats and backrests that mold to your body without sacrificing firmness.

Active Sitting vs. Perching:

Standing desk tools come in two main styles: active sitting and perching. Active sitting chairs offer a small, contoured seat that encourages core engagement and micro-movements, while perching stools promote dynamic leaning and shifting. Evaluate your preferences and needs. Opt for active sitting if you want continuous core engagement and prefer some back support. Choose perching stools if you prioritize frequent posture changes and minimal sitting.

Material Matters:

Consider the material for both durability and comfort. Mesh is breathable and cool, making it ideal for warm environments. Fabric offers plushness but might trap heat. Leather exudes luxury but requires more maintenance. Evaluate your climate and cleaning preferences when making your choice.

Footrests and Armrests:

Don't underestimate the power of footrests and armrests! Adjustable footrests help maintain proper posture and reduce leg fatigue during prolonged standing. Adjustable or removable armrests offer additional support and comfort while perching or leaning. Choose based on your personal preference and whether you use armrests while sitting at your desk.

Consider Extras:

Some office chairs for standing desk offer additional features like tilt mechanisms, kneeling features, or even electric height adjustment. Consider if these features align with your specific needs and budget. Remember, sometimes simple and functional work best!

Remember, the "perfect" chair is subjective. Prioritize features that match your body, work style, and environment.
